CHISOX & CHI. AM. GIANTSAt the intersection of 35th & Giles in Chicago, Illinois stands the new Comiskey Park, now named U.S. Cellular Field home to the 2005 World Champion Chicago White Sox. Back in the twenties, thirties, and forties, etc., while the Negro Leagues were in existence, old Comiskey Park - kiddy corner to the new ball park - stood the home of the Chicago American Giants and host ballpark to many of the East-West Negro Baseball League All-Star games.

WRIGLEY HOSTS THE LEGENDSThanks to Manager Dusty Baker and the Marketing & Special Events Department of the Chicago Cubs, the former Negro League players were honored on Labour Day 2004 when the (old) Montreal Expos came to Wrigley Field managed by baseball Hall of Famer Frank Robinson. PICTURED (LtoR) ARE: FORMER CLEVELAND BUCKEYE & KANSAS CITY MONARCH HANK PRESSWOOD, HANK'S K.C. MANAGER BUCK O'NEIL, HOUSTON EAGLE & CAG JOHNNY WASHINGTON and PITCHER ERNIE WESTFIELD OF THE BIRMINGHAM BLACK BARONS.
